Il Ceppo Toscano

$$$ Via Delle Romite, 13, 53037, San Gimignano
Italian European Mediterranean Premium Casual Elegant & Chic
Welcome to Ceppo Toscano, an emporium of intense flavours and enveloping aromas. Il Ceppo was born within the medieval walls of San Gimignano, the city of a hundred towers. The vaults of a 1200s convent create a suggestive and magical environment ready to welcome you. In the heart of San Gimignano, a unique restaurant is hidden, where only meat plays the starring role. Our Josper oven, with its ability to give softness and flavour to every bite and smoked cooking, enhances every nuance of taste. The atmosphere is warm and welcoming, and the colours and lights are sweet and gentle as if to direct your palate onto a path of emotions—the choice of the proper cut, the care in preparation and the reproduction of ancient flavours. The chef carefully chooses the raw materials and, with his sensitivity, expresses culinary mastery in every dish. The recipes are developed with respect for tradition but with the creativity of those who desire to offer something different and exciting—selected from organic farms, cooked and seasoned with care. The selected meats are the protagonists of the menu, shown in raw versions with precious essences and spices or cooked with jasper in a charcoal grill oven.
